Banishing Charges with Elastostat®

Antistatic masterbatch on thermoplastic polyurethane basis

The antistatic additive provides a solution for electrostatic charging of plastics, giving materials longlasting antistatic properties. Supplied as masterbatch, the material is easy to process.

Hearing the crackling of your hair when you take off a pullover made of synthetic fiber can be slightly disconcerting. But in industrial applications electrostatic charging of plastics can even cause damage to components. The addition of TPU pellets eliminates the problem, giving materials longlasting antistatic properties.

This additive is supplied as masterbatch, and is easy to process. The TPU pellets provide significant advantages over comparable solutions currently available: They can be used in a wide variety of plastics to provide permanent antistatic properties. The material also has very good compatibility with standard plastics such as polyethylene (PE), polypropylene (PP), polystyrene (PS) and polyvinyl chloride (PVC).

With Elastostat®, BASF provides a highly specialized product, but one that is easy to use in both injection molding and extrusion. Additionally, it is color-neutral, so there are no color restrictions. Users can add the pellets without any need for additional compounding.

Tests on Impact and Addition Rates

The antistatic action of the TPU masterbatch – and its compatibility with various plastics with a wide range of addition rates – have been studied in detail by BASF experts.

Tests used a ring electrode as in IEC 60093 – the standard that defines the internationally recognized test method for surface resistivity of solid, electrically insulating materials. The surface resistivity measured depends on the size, shape and arrangement of the test electrodes.

To improve comparability a conversion factor was applied to the test results so that they are based on one particular arrangement. This gives a surface resistivity that is about ten times the measured value.

Tests on the effect of various addition rates of Elastostat® in specific high-usage plastics – PP and high- and low-density PE for example, have shown that material with excellent antistatic properties is produced by adding just 10 percent of Elastostat®.

Areas of Application

These specific properties make Elastostat® particularly valuable in sectors like industrial packaging. When this is produced from polyolefins, antistatic properties are essential for transport of combustible liquids or fine powders.

Addition of this TPU masterbatch in extrusion processes can produce hoses or packaging films that avoid any electrostatic charging of the product conveyed.

Elastostat® is also used in IBCs (intermediate bulk containers), which are often used for industrial transport.

BASF has a continuous program of collaboration with users on further development of the Elastostat® product line. But already now the antistatic additive provides a permanent solution that is easy to process and compatible with all standard plastics.
